R96 JMV is a 1997 Land Rover Discovery in Green with a 2,495cc diesel engine. This vehicle has been through 11 MOT tests with a personal pass rate of 72.7%.
Across all 1997 Land Rover Discovery models, the average MOT pass rate is 66.7% with a typical mileage of 124,978 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Land Rover Discovery fails its MOT is brake pipe excessively corroded, accounting for 153,632 recorded failures. If you're considering buying R96 JMV, it's worth having these areas checked by a mechanic before committing.
The Land Rover Discovery typically stays on UK roads for around 36 years. At 29 years old, this Land Rover Discovery is approaching the upper end of the typical lifespan for this model.
